  • Satellite U400-15E - Upgraded to Windows 7 32-bit now NO sound through HDMI

    I upgraded from vista to windows 7 32-bit, now i have no HDMI device shown under playback devices, i have installed new windows 7 drivers but still no luck. Under device manager/sound a HDMI device is shown as enabled and when connected to an external TV video is shown but no HDMI sound. please can someone help......

    I have found out the solution to get HDMI sound to the TV
    1. Right click volume icon on taskbar
    2. Select playback devices
    3. Right Click on SPDIF Interface and select Default Communications Device.
    4. Connect HDMI from TV to Laptop
    5. HDMI Device should be selected automatically.
    When HDMI is disconnected the HDMI device is shown as disabled in playback devices whereas previously this device wasn''t shown at all.

  • Connection between Windows XP & Mac OS X very slow

    Hi,
    I have a custom server running on a Windows XP SP2, using jre1.6.0_01. When I connect to this server with a client running on another Windows OS, the ServerSocket.accept() method returns successfully & rapidly. However, when the same client is run on a Mac OS X 1.4.9 using jre1.5.0_07, the server takes about 20 seconds to accept the connection, which is an unacceptable period of latency in my production environment. Is it due to a compliance issue between the two vendors of the JRE? Should I install the Sun JRE on the Mac OS X client (if it is possible)? Is there another way to get this to work efficiently?

    I'm not sure if Mac is affected, but this could be the slow connect bug
    in JDK 1.5: http://bugs.sun.com/bugdatabase/view_bug.do?bug_id=5092063
    Fixes are: upgrade to Java 6, or add a reverse DNS mapping to your
    name server, or (I don't know if this applies to the Mac) start the program
    with "java -Dsun.net.spi.nameservice.provider.1=dns,sun TheProgram".

    Regarding the higher touchpad temperature;
    Well, my touchpad is also warmer as the rest of the notebook cover but this is nothing unusual because the cooling modules are placed below this touchpad and the left hand side is always warmer due to the heat dissipation on this notebook side
    So you shouldnt be worried; this is nothing unusual
